Transaction 572815d9600674195bc460e9a703e898f3dc3bc66709ffbc3d287e7f510c17d1

7 Input
2 Outputs
  • 572815d9600674195bc460e9a703e898f3dc3bc66709ffbc3d287e7f510c17d1:0
  • value  152234
    address  18RCxA2SwiaURBGUnPgYBiyjxuSpU72gzp
  • 572815d9600674195bc460e9a703e898f3dc3bc66709ffbc3d287e7f510c17d1:1
  • value  13000000
    address  37v9FDUuZaomV9HCFsuv1jPrjbeVQEHKkm